BREAKING: New COVID-19 Measures Announced, Effective from Tomorrow to the 11th April
The Prime Minister, together with the Deputy Prime Minister and the Superintendent of Public Health addressed a press conference, during which new COVID-19 measures were announced.
In brief, the measures, which come into force as from tomorrow to the 11th April, are the following:
Restaurants/Kiosks and Snack Bars will offer only takeaway services
Resturants in Hotels and Guest Houses will only be available for residents
Nightclubs, Bars and Bandclubs will remain closed
A €6,000 fine applies in case any of the above regulations are not adhered to
Mass-events will still be prohibited, apart from weddings and religious functions
In a 5 January 2021 press conference, the government announced details of a revision of the Wage Supplement Scheme, under which COVID-19 business aid will no longer be calculated on the basis of an entity s Statistical Classification of Economic Activities in the European Community (NACE) classification code, but rather on loss of turnover. This is a key change in approach and will likely affect many businesses.
A new method for calculating wage support for businesses hit by the pandemic was announced in the 2021 Budget, relative to which further details were given during the 5 January 2021 press conference.
